The Local Digital team sits within the Ministry of Housing, Communities and Local Government (MHCLG) and supports councils across England to deliver more secure, user-centred, cost-effective local public services through open, collaborative and reusable work. The English Devolution White Paper (published on 16 December 2024) set out the government’s vision for simpler local government structures. In February 2025 an invitation was issued to all councils in two-tier areas and small neighbouring unitary authorities to develop proposals for unitary local government. These will bring together lower and upper tier local government services in new unitary councils to deliver Local Government Reorganisation (LGR). As a Senior Community Manager you will be responsible for developing and owning a shared engagement strategy around Local Digital’s work to support councils from a cyber, digital and data perspective through the process of reorganising and setting them up for success as a unitary council. The strategy should have collaboration and co-design with the sector and partners at its heart.
